Side to side gap can and will be slightly different, but should be very close in a static environment. The only real reason it would be different is misalignment or a severe different in weight from side to side.
Weight has little effect other that an accelerated wear evenly cross the tread profile. Misalignment causes uneven tread wear on the tread profile.
If you measure the trade depth across the tread and it is even across the tread you do not have an alignment problem.
